About HDPE Pipe Saddle
An HDPE Pipe Saddle is a type of fitting used to create a branch connection on an existing HDPE (High-Density Polyethylene) pipe. It consists of a saddle-shaped body with a reinforced section that houses a threaded outlet or a socket outlet for connecting the branch pipe. This allows for the insertion of a smaller pipe into the main pipeline, typically at a 90-degree angle, to facilitate the connection of a branch line. To install an HDPE Pipe Saddle, the saddle is positioned over the main HDPE pipe at the desired location for the branch connection.

FAQ's of HDPE Pipe Saddle:
Q: How is the HDPE pipe saddle installed?
A: The saddle is installed using a simple clamp-on method with bolts and washers. Place the saddle on the main HDPE pipe, align the branch outlet, insert the rubber O-ring seal, and fasten the bolts with washers securely to form a leak-proof branch connection.
Q: What types of pipes and applications are suitable for this saddle?
A: This saddle is designed for HDPE pipes with outer diameters ranging from 63 mm to 315 mm, and it is ideal for water supply, irrigation, plumbing, and industrial piping, supporting both underground and aboveground installations.
Q: What materials are used in the fasteners, and how do they resist corrosion?
A: Fasteners are made from galvanized steel or stainless steel, both known for their excellent corrosion resistance, ensuring reliable performance even in challenging environments or when buried underground.
